Rotary Cutter Tool Mounts: A Detailed Guide

Wiki Article

Selecting the right milling cutter tool holder is essential for obtaining optimal operation and durability in your metal cutting operation. These devices securely fasten the cutting tool to the head, transmitting force for exact material machining. Different kinds of milling cutter tool holders exist, such as collet mounts, hydraulic chucks, and shrink fit configurations, each offering special upsides for certain applications. Understanding these contrasts will help you select the most suitable selection for your demands.

Milling Tools: Exactness, Power, and Functional Applications

Milling tools, also known as cutters, are indispensable in modern fabrication processes. These designed instruments, ranging from simple carbide cutters to complex multi-flute varieties, provide the ability to shape a vast range of components. Their function relies on a turning spindle that removes waste from the item. Common applications include producing dies, mold impressions, and machining detailed areas.
